The Junior League of Charlotte, Inc. (JLC) Mentor Program is an integral part of the League’s mission to develop the potential of women. The Mentor Program connects two or more JLC members who are committed to each other for the duration of one League year. The mentor group shares time, skills and energy with one another while respecting, listening and imparting knowledge within the relationship. Applications for the JLC Mentor Program are accepted during the fall of each League year. The mentee(s) and mentor connect on a monthly basis. The mentees and mentors attend the program kick-off in October, the midyear training & social in February and the program finale in May. Program participants receive training and guidance on successful mentoring practices. It is highly recommended that participants connect in person each month; however, email or phone calls help keep participants connected if they cannot meet face-to-face. Meeting ideas include meeting for coffee, participating in a JLC training event, going on a walk, attending General Membership Meetings, participating in service events, etc. The mentee(s) and mentor are matched after completing an online application. The application allows for the mentor group to be based on compatibility using common interests, professional life, League experience and the mentor relationship’s desired outcome. The program is limited to a manageable size, so that the participants receive the support they need throughout the year. The JLC Mentor Program was designed to benefit the mentee, mentor and the JLC. The hope is that the program further develops the potential of our members for leadership, heightens the appreciation of diversity within our League, builds lasting relationships and strengthens loyalty to the JLC. Graduates from the Mentor Program have gone on to take leadership roles within the League over the years.
